Output 33cc96d3e33c7e4b2f970bd9d2769e74dccef268c08c5ffc3c5dedf9ce112194:4

value
150205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73767b9210eca31940c8664b23f3fc560fb69ab0 OP_EQUAL
address
3CDXZvgfLJPaqVQqCMynNzrCX61vYhjDpo
transaction
33cc96d3e33c7e4b2f970bd9d2769e74dccef268c08c5ffc3c5dedf9ce112194
confirmations
160772
spent
true